the stations won't be joined as Locomotion, where you can join 2 stations at 2 tiles of distance, in OTTD you have to directly link 2 stations
if you want to link 2 tiles far stations, you may use buses and lorries bays to make a "bridge" beetwen the stations, then delete unused bays
this also can be done using stations, but you have to remove pieces with the apposite tool, because if you use dynamite, you clear all the station tiles
